BASIC FUNCTION:

The speech-language pathologist provides educational services to students with
communication disorders. In addition to providing speech-language services, they may serve as service coordinator to children and families when deemed appropriate.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  1. Conduct communication screenings, assessments, and evaluations for students who may have communication deficits.
  2. Analyze test results; determine eligibility for entitlement for communication services; provide instructional services using various instructional strategies, tools, and techniques.
  3. Develop and guide school staff as they implement speech-language interventions.
  4. Develop and implement Individualized Education Programs forstudents.
  5. Collaborate with multi-disciplinary teams throughout the child find and IEP processes in order to meet student educational needs.
  6. Keep documentation for each child who has awritten communication goal on an IEP and/or who receives consultative support and monitor for educational change.
